  • Page 15: Hinge Adjustment

    Assembly Instructions (Robe) Step 11 Hanging door With help, slot Door hinges onto ‘hinge plates’. Tighten screw shown to lock hinges in position. See ‘Hinge adjustment ’ in step 12 if the door need adjusting. Step 12 Hinge adjustment To move door up or down: loosen screws shown and move door to suit.
  • Page 16 Assembly Instructions (Robe) Step 12 - continued To move door left or right: loosen screw shown and move door to suit. Re-tighten screws. Door To move door in or out: loosen screw shown and move door to suit. Re-tighten screws. Door...
